DAY 9: IN-CAR GADGETS

LASER DASH CAM RANGE – from $59.95

Laser has a wide range of crash cams which will be your eyes and ears on the road and at a price point to suit any budget.

Features include GPS, full high definition resolution, in car recording as well as local school zone warnings and speed and red light camera alerts.

lasercam7172

These products can document any on-road incidents with high-resolution video and mapping.

BELKIN ROAD ROCKSTAR: 4-PORT PASSENGER CAR CHARGER – $59.95

Belkin has a great in-car charging solution that will not only benefit the front seat passengers but the back-seat passengers as well.

belkinrockstar

The Road Rockstar 4-port charger provides to 1 amp USB charging ports in the front seat and can extend, through a 2m cable, an extendable hub with two 2.4 amp USB charging ports to the back-seat passengers.

NAVMAN DRIVE DUO GPS DASH CAM – $279

The Navman Drive Duo combines the best of both world with GPS facing the driver and a camera facing the road – so you don’t have to choose between the two.

On the GPS side, the Navman includes landmark guidance, spoken safety alerts, live traffic updates, 3D junction views as well as spoken safety alerts and premium driver alerts that warn you about merging lanes or stop signs.

navman17duo1

On the dash cam side, the device offers a 140-degree angle lens and a three axis G sensor to register an impact and tell you where the impact came from.

It produces high-resolution video quality footage in all conditions, day or night.

EFM DUAL CAR CHARGERS – $29.95 (with microUSB cable or USB-C cable) and $39.95 (with Lightning cable)

The EFM Dual Car charger allows you to keep your mobile devices powered while you’re driving.

It can charge two devices simultaneously and has a built-in safety mode to prevent overcharging and prolong the life of the battery.

efmcarcharger

The high output charger can deliver up to 3.4 amps and its compact design means it can sit in your car’s charging port all the time.

ZUS SMART CAR CHARGER – $69.95

The ZUS Smart Car Charger is a handy product that can not only keep your devices charged, it can also remember where you parked your car, remind you when your parking meter is about to run out and even check your car battery’s health and log your trips.

There are two reversible USB ports on top of the unit so you will never plug in your cable the wrong way round again.

zuscharger7

The USB ports are also illuminated so they’re easy to find in the dark to connect your cable.

It’s also a fast charger as well which means it can charge your phones and tablets twice as fast as other in car chargers.

CYGNETT MAGMOUNT QI – $89.95

The Cygnett MagMount Qi is an in-car phone stand and charger in one.

The device attaches to your air-conditioning vent and can hold your phone in place and provide wireless charging using the current Qi standard.

cygnettqi

An included magnetic ring can be attached to your iPhone 8, iPhone 8 Plus or iPhone X case so it can be securely held in place even when sitting at an angle in your car.

The phone can also be positioned for the perfect driver view in either the vertical or horizontal positions.
